South African Dance MusicSouth African dance music is a vibrant and dynamic scene that has given birth to numerous sub-genres, including Afro House, Kwaito, and Gqom. Artists like Black Coffee, DJ Maphorisa, and Euphonik have been instrumental in shaping this landscape. The music is characterized by its infectious rhythms, soulful vocals, and a deep sense of cultural pride. Tracks like "Superman" capture the essence of South African dance music, making it a global phenomenon. Afro House is defined by its unique blend of traditional African rhythms and modern electronic music elements. The genre is characterized by its use of percussion instruments, soulful vocals, and a deep, groovy bassline. Tracks like "Superman" by Black Coffee ft. Bucie exemplify these elements, creating a sound that is both familiar and innovative. Afro House also often incorporates elements of jazz, soul, and funk, making it a rich and diverse genre. ** When was "Superman" released, and what was its initial reception?**"Superman" was released in 2010 as part of Black Coffee's album "Home Brewed." The track quickly gained popularity, with its infectious beat and Bucie's captivating vocals earning widespread acclaim.
